Impact of predictive analytics
on DPF maintenance
By pairing predictive analytics with various DPF regeneration
modes, fleets can anticipate and respond to aftertreatment
issues before they're left with a derated vehicle.
In the pursuit of operational efficiency and
reduced downtime, forward-thinking fleets
are increasingly turning to the power of data
and predictive analytics. One crucial component
fleets monitor is the same that most say
is the biggest source of issues on the road: the
diesel particulate filter (DPF).
In a recent Pitstop survey taken by 200+ fleet
professionals, 51% pointed to the DPF or diesel
exhaust fluid as the main causes of breakdowns
in their fleets. But leveraging predictive
analytics can help fleets better understand and
anticipate issues related to DPFs, such as soot
buildup. With this technology, fleets can not
only streamline maintenance processes but
also enhance overall performance and adhere
to environmental regulations.

DPFs and predictive
maintenance
Diesel vehicles equipped with aftertreatment
systems face challenges related to the DPF,
which captures soot emitted by the engine.
To prevent clogging, the system must undergo
periodic regeneration to burn off the soot.
When soot levels exceed predefined thresholds,
vehicles enter a state of " derate. " That
leads to reduced power output, compromised
performance, and increased fuel consumption.
Beyond these operational challenges,
derates can result in longer routes, diminished
productivity, elevated maintenance costs, and
potential breakdowns.

Proactive alerts and
intervention
To avoid derates and forced regens, fleets can
use predictive analytics and timely alerts so
that both managers and technicians can anticipate
potential derate events. This advanced
warning system empowers proactive maintenance
measures within a 24- to 72-hour
window, minimizing the impact of derates
on operational efficiency. Fleet stakeholders
can also address issues before they escalate,
resulting in improved efficiency, reduced
breakdowns, and better control over operational
costs.
